Acting on behalf of The Duchy of Lancaster, Legat Owen, has completed a series of office lettings at Crewe Hall Farm, reinforcing the town's continued appeal as a prime location for companies seeking high-quality office space.
The first floor of The Dovecote, comprising 3,172 sq ft, has been let to Johnson Tiles, a well-established company from Stoke-on-Trent specialising in ceramic and porcelain tile design and supply.

Bellino International Limited, a wholesale ladieswear business relocating from Tarvin, has also taken space in Office 1A of The Dairy.

In the same building, Mako Commercial Interiors, known for transforming commercial spaces into inspiring and efficient workplaces, has let Office 1B, comprising 700 sq ft.

Legat Owen is currently marketing two further opportunities at Crewe Hall Farm.
The ground floor of The Dovecote, offering 3,535 sq ft of high-quality office accommodation with dedicated parking, is available to let.
The Smithy, a 2,537 sq ft property most recently used as a veterinary practice, is also available.
Previously used as offices, The Smithy would be suitable for similar use again, subject to refurbishment works.
